Register Of All-Party Parliamentary Groups [as at 6 January 2017] Eye Health and Visual Impairment
Title |
All-Party Parliamentary Group on Eye Health and Visual Impairment |
Purpose |
To inform and educate parliamentarians about the importance of high quality eye care for the prevention of eye disease, sight loss and blindness and for the eye health of the nation; and to promote better understanding of visual impairment and greater social inclusion. |
